CES 2014 | Digital Storm Announces Bolt II Hybrid Gaming PC

Digital Storm made waves at CES today by announcing the Bolt II: a high performance, gaming PC that is designed for the hardcore computer gamers that demand the best gaming experience. The Bolt II is a small form factor (SFF) and Steam machine, making it a hybrid gaming PC.  Being the first ever liquid cooling Steam machine, the Bolt II combines both Steam OS and Windows, giving gamers a range of games to get their hands on.

“We (Digital Storm) are not looking to compete with console pricing … We’re taking aim at the high end of the market, targeting consumers that demand the best possible gaming experience and who are looking for a PC capable of playing any title on their new 4K display.” – Rajeev Kuruppu, Director of Product Development [Digital Storm]

Bolt II features include:

  • Slim tower of power
  • Advanced thermal design
  • Upgrade friendly
  • Engineered in-house
  • Intelligent airflow control
  • Exclusive control software

With a sleek design and advanced specs, the Bolt II is the most efficient SFF computer available.  How? Because it contains a 240-mm radiator that cools the overclocked processor, which reduces the system’s temperature drastically.  The Bolt II also uses HydroLux which monitors the system’s temperature in real time and automatically creates a perfect balance between thermals and noise.

The Bolt II will be available for purchase at the end of January starting at $1,899.
